    I visited Giggle B on a rainy Friday afternoon with my 2-year-old. The place is all kid space, in…read morewhat looks like an old house, with each room having a designated purpose. There's a space with foam flooring where the kids can play with big foam blocks, musical instruments and a little puppet show theatre, there are magnetic boards with gears and letters, a Lego table, cardboard blocks, and a variety of other toys and things to do. But the real draw, at least for my daughter and me, is the art room, which is basically a table full of art supplies where kids (and parents) can create whatever their imagination wants to create. My daughter loved getting messy with the tempera paints, and had a great time with glitter and googly eyes. And, best of all, I didn't have to clean anything up! (Well, within reason.) It feels sort of like playing at a friend's house except nobody is territorial about toys, which for a 2-year-old who's just learning about sharing makes play time much more fun. It seems like such a simple concept, but after 3 hours my daughter didn't want to leave. On this particular day there were 4 other families there, all of which had 1-2 kids between the ages of 2 and 5 (but it was during the day, so older kids were in school) but I could see it having appeal for kids up to 8 or so. We will definitely be back.

    Fowler Park is a public space including a recreation center, sports fields, courts, two playgrounds…read moreand a skate park. Highlightsof the park are having neat public restroom, dogs are allowed and nice picnic tables. Park Amenities include 12 Tennis Courts, 5 Turf Multi-Use Rectangle Fields, 5 Picnic Pavilions, 4 Youth Baseball/Softball Fields, 3 Outdoor Basketball Courts, 2 Playgrounds, Batting Cages, Big Creek Greenway access, Braille Trail, Dog Park, Paved Walking Trail approximately 1.5 miles, Skate Park, Track and Field Area. Recreation Center Amenities include 2 Indoor Basketball Courts, Cardio-Weight Room, Indoor Walking Track, Dance Classroom, Fitness Classroom, Community Room, Multipurpose Classroom, Showers and Restrooms. One of the trails leads to Halcyon, which takes over an hour if walking at a fast pace. This park has tons of amenities, but the real hidden gem is the free run club every Tuesday at 7PM by the track. There is a nice skate and bike park there as well. Got to see several deer along the trail as well. I like how much nature this park has, many deers roam in the park. Dog must be leashed as there is wildlife present. Multiple picnic areas that varies in size. Four picnic pavilions that can be reserved, ample free parking but there is no shade on slides and swings. Play ground for kids and lots of space for different age groups to meet and do some fun activities. Well worth a visit any time of the year. If you are out this way definitely check it out.
